Course Details

Introduction to Electric Aircraft: Understanding the basics of electric aircraft, including the history, current technology, and future potential.
Artificial Intelligence (AI) in Aviation: Overview of AI technologies and their applications in the aviation industry, including electric aircraft.
AI Development Methods: Exploring various AI development methods, including machine learning, deep learning, and natural language processing.
AI Strategy for Electric Aircraft: Developing a comprehensive AI strategy for electric aircraft, including the identification of use cases, data requirements, and system architecture.
Designing AI Systems for Electric Aircraft: Designing AI systems that consider the unique requirements of electric aircraft, such as battery management, energy efficiency, and safety.
Implementing AI in Electric Aircraft: Implementing AI systems in electric aircraft, including hardware and software requirements, data management, and testing.
Ethical and Legal Considerations in AI for Electric Aircraft: Examining the ethical and legal considerations of using AI in electric aircraft, such as data privacy, cybersecurity, and liability.
Case Studies of AI in Electric Aircraft: Analyzing real-world case studies of AI implementation in electric aircraft, including the benefits, challenges, and outcomes.
Future of AI in Electric Aircraft: Exploring the future potential of AI in electric aircraft, including emerging technologies, industry trends, and market opportunities.

The chart highlights the following roles: 1. **AI Engineer**: These professionals are responsible for designing and implementing AI models and algorithms to optimize aircraft performance and energy efficiency. 2. **Electric Aircraft Designer**: With a focus on creating eco-friendly aircraft, these designers use advanced software tools to design electric aircraft with minimal environmental impact. 3. **Data Scientist**: Utilizing machine learning and statistical analysis techniques, data scientists extract valuable insights from vast datasets to inform business and operational decisions in the electric aircraft industry. 4. **AI Ethics Specialist**: Ensuring the responsible and ethical use of AI technology in aircraft design, these experts develop guidelines and best practices for AI implementation. 5. **Battery Technician**: These professionals specialize in designing, testing, and maintaining advanced battery systems to power electric aircraft.
